<h4 class="wp-block-heading">File Size Limit</h4>



<p>By default, the plugin enforces a <strong>4MB file size limit</strong> on uploads. While suitable for most use cases, this limit can be restrictive for users dealing with larger media files, such as high-resolution images or videos. Thankfully, the plugin allows you to <strong>increase the file size limit up to 10MB</strong>. This flexibility ensures your platform accommodates larger files without interruptions. For further guidance on managing upload size limits in WordPress, refer to <a href="https://wordpress.org/support/article/changing-upload-limits/">this resource</a>.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">File Recovery Limit</h4>



<p>Accidental deletions or file corruptions can disrupt your workflow, and the default recovery limit of 5 files per request may not suffice. With our plugin, you can <strong>customize the recovery limit</strong> based on your requirements, ensuring data integrity and reducing downtime. This flexibility is particularly beneficial for managing large-scale recovery operations efficiently.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Uploads Folder Path</h4>



<p>The default WordPress uploads folder path, <code>wp-content/uploads</code>, is widely used but may not suit every scenario. For organizational, security, or storage optimization purposes, you can <strong>customize the uploads folder path</strong> using our plugin. Redirecting uploads to a new location ensures better file management and alignment with your site’s specific needs. Learn more about managing uploads in <a href="https://wordpress.org/support/article/organizing-your-uploads/">this WordPress guide</a>.</p>

<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Info Bar: Instant Insights at Your Fingertips</h4>



<p>The <strong>Info Bar</strong> offers at-a-glance insights into the current status of your media library, simplifying decision-making and enhancing efficiency. Key metrics displayed include: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li><strong>Total files found</strong> in the library</li>



<li><strong>Oversized files</strong> flagged for review</li>



<li><strong>Hidden files</strong> excluded from regular views</li>



<li><strong>Selected files</strong> queued for recovery</li>



<li><strong>Remaining files</strong> available for recovery</li>
</ul>



<p>In addition, the Info Bar provides <strong>pagination details</strong>, letting users know their current page and the total number of files across all pages. These metrics allow users to maintain a clear understanding of their media library’s organization and recovery progress. For more insights into managing large media libraries, visit <a href="https://wordpress.org/support/article/media-library-screen/">WordPress Media Library Documentation</a>.</p>



<h3 class="wp-block-heading">Custom Icons: Visual Cues for Clarity</h3>



<p>The Media Explorer leverages <strong>Custom Icons</strong> to enhance usability by providing visual indicators for different file statuses. Each icon serves a distinct purpose: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>Files already <strong>recovered or found</strong> in both the server and database</li>



<li>Files <strong>not found</strong> in the database but available for recovery</li>



<li>Files <strong>selected for recovery</strong> and missing from the database</li>



<li>Files that <strong>exceed specified limits</strong> in the plugin’s Options and are ineligible for recovery</li>
</ul>



<p>These intuitive icons simplify the recovery process by ensuring users instantly recognize the status of their media files.</p>

<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Quick Recovery Options</h4>



<p>Recover lost or corrupted media files faster with <strong>Quick Mode functionality</strong>: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li><strong>Infinite Scroll</strong>: Browse all media items on a single page, eliminating the need for pagination.</li>



<li><strong>Hide Existing Media</strong>: Focus exclusively on files requiring recovery, reducing distractions and improving efficiency.</li>



<li><strong>Select All</strong>: Recover all media items on the current page with a single click, ensuring a seamless restoration process.</li>
</ul>



<p>These tools allow you to prioritize essential tasks while maintaining a clean and organized library.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Flexible Display and Density Modes</h4>



<p>Customize your media viewing experience with <strong>Display Mode options</strong>: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>Choose between <strong>List View</strong> for detailed information or <strong>Gallery View</strong> for a more visual approach.</li>



<li>Adjust <strong>Density Modes</strong> (Default, Comfortable, or Compact) to optimize screen space and usability based on your preferences.</li>
</ul>



<p>These options adapt to your workflow, providing a tailored user experience.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Customizable Pagination and Sorting</h4>



<p>Take control of how you browse and manage media: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>Set the number of <strong>Items Per Page</strong> to control content density.</li>



<li>Sort media files by <strong>Name</strong>, <strong>Type</strong>, <strong>Size</strong>, or <strong>Date Created</strong> for intuitive and efficient navigation.</li>
</ul>



<p>These features ensure you can retrieve files quickly, regardless of the size of your library.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Effortless Background Processing</h4>



<p>Simplify recovery operations with <strong>Background Mode functionality</strong>:</p>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>Recover all media files from selected folders in the background via WP-Cron, freeing you to focus on other tasks.</li>



<li>Enable <strong>auto background processing</strong> to ensure continuous recovery without manual intervention.</li>
</ul>



<p>This feature is especially valuable for large-scale recovery tasks, providing a reliable, hands-off solution. Learn more about WP-Cron and its capabilities <a href="https://developer.wordpress.org/plugins/cron/">here</a>.</p>

<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Understanding Backup Requirements</h4>



<p>Managing larger websites with extensive media libraries requires a strategic approach to backups. Large uploads folders can encounter server limitations, particularly regarding the <code>max_execution_time</code> setting. This configuration determines how long a server will execute a script before timing out. For smooth backup operations, especially for sizable media collections, it&#8217;s important to adjust these settings appropriately. Learn more about managing server limits in <a href="https://wordpress.org/documentation/article/site-health-screen/">this WordPress guide</a>.</p>

<p>After successfully installing and activating the <strong>Media Library Recovery</strong><strong>&nbsp;Pro</strong> plugin, you must enter your license key to unlock its features. If the license key is not entered or is invalid, you will see the message: <strong>&#8220;Invalid or empty license key! You need to enter and activate your license on the License page.&#8221;</strong></p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Locating Your License Key</h4>



<p>Your license key is provided at the time of purchase and can be found in several places:</p>



<ol class="wp-block-list">
<li><strong>Purchase Receipt</strong>: After completing your payment, the license key will be displayed on the purchase confirmation page.</li>



<li><strong>Email Confirmation</strong>: Check the inbox of the email address you used during registration for a receipt that includes your license key.</li>



<li><strong>My Account Section</strong>: Log in to your account on the plugin’s website and navigate to <strong>My Account > Orders</strong> to view your license key.</li>
</ol>



<p>If you need help locating your license key, refer to the <a href="/contact">plugin support documentation</a>.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Activating Your License</h4>



<ol class="wp-block-list">
<li>Log in to your WordPress Admin area and navigate to the <strong>Media Library Recovery</strong><strong> Pro</strong> settings page.</li>



<li>Click on the <strong>License</strong> tab. If this is your first time, the license status will show as <strong>Inactive</strong>, indicating no license has been entered.</li>



<li>Copy your license key and paste it into the license activation field.</li>



<li>Click the <strong>Activate License</strong> button.</li>
</ol>



<p>If the activation is successful, you will see the message: <strong>&#8220;Plugin license key has been activated successfully!&#8221; </strong>The license status will change from <strong>Inactive</strong> to <strong>Active</strong>.</p>

<p>Installing the <strong>Media Library Recovery </strong><strong>Pro</strong> plugin through WordPress is the easiest and most user-friendly method. It requires no additional software and can be done directly from your WordPress Admin area. However, if you lack permission to upload plugins via WP Admin (common in restricted hosting environments), you will need to use an alternative method, such as FTP or SFTP.</p>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Installing via WordPress Admin (Preferred Method):</h4>



<ol class="wp-block-list">
<li><strong>Download the Plugin</strong>: After purchasing the plugin, log in to your account on the plugin website and download the <code>media-library-recovery-pro.zip</code> file to your computer.</li>



<li><strong>Upload the Plugin</strong>: In your WordPress Admin area, navigate to <strong>Plugins > Add New</strong>. At the top of the page, click the <strong>Upload Plugin</strong> button. Browse to the <code>media-library-recovery-pro.zip</code> file you downloaded, select it, and click <strong>Install Now</strong>. For more details, refer to <a href="https://wordpress.org/documentation/article/managing-plugins/">this guide</a>.</li>



<li><strong>Activate the Plugin</strong>: Once the installation completes successfully, click the <strong>Activate</strong> button to enable the plugin.</li>
</ol>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Important Notes:</h4>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>If you already have the free version of the plugin installed, it will either need to be deactivated manually or will deactivate automatically upon activating the pro version. WordPress does not allow both versions of the plugin to be active simultaneously.</li>



<li>After activation, you can access the plugin’s main settings page from the WordPress Admin menu.</li>
</ul>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Alternative Method: Installing via FTP/SFTP:</h4>



<p>If you cannot install via the WordPress dashboard, you can use <a href="https://wordpress.org/documentation/article/using-ftp/">FTP</a> or <a href="https://winscp.net/eng/docs/what_is_sftp">SFTP</a> tools such as <a href="https://filezilla-project.org/">FileZilla</a> or <a href="https://winscp.net/">WinSCP</a>. This method requires extracting the plugin zip file and uploading it to your server under the <code>wp-content/plugins</code> directory.</p>

<p>To install the <strong>Media Library Recovery</strong><strong>&nbsp;Pro</strong> plugin, you can upload the plugin files to your server via FTP or SFTP using tools such as <a href="https://filezilla-project.org/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">FileZilla</a> or <a href="https://winscp.net/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">WinSCP</a>. Follow the steps below for a seamless installation process:</p>



<ol class="wp-block-list">
<li><strong>Download the Plugin</strong>: After purchasing the plugin, log in to your account on the plugin website and download the <code>media-library-recovery-pro.zip</code> file to your computer.</li>



<li><strong>Unzip the Archive</strong>: Extract the downloaded zip file into a folder named <code>media-library-recovery-pro</code>. This will contain all the necessary plugin files. If you’re unsure how to unzip files, refer to <a href="https://www.wikihow.com/Unzip-a-File"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">this guide</a>.</li>



<li><strong>Upload the Plugin Files</strong>: Using your preferred FTP or SFTP client (e.g., <a href="https://filezilla-project.org/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">FileZilla</a> or <a href="https://winscp.net/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">WinSCP</a>), connect to your server and navigate to the <code>wp-content/plugins</code> directory. Upload the extracted <code>media-library-recovery-pro</code> folder into this directory. Learn more about FTP in <a href="https://wordpress.org/documentation/article/using-ftp/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">WordPress documentation</a>.</li>



<li><strong>Activate the Plugin</strong>: Once the upload is complete, log in to your <a href="https://wordpress.org/documentation/article/dashboard/" target="_blank" rel="noreferrer noopener">WordPress Admin dashboard</a>. Navigate to <strong>Plugins > Installed Plugins</strong>, locate <strong>Media Library Recovery</strong><strong> Pro</strong>, and click <strong>Activate</strong>.</li>
</ol>



<h4 class="wp-block-heading">Important Notes:</h4>



<ul class="wp-block-list">
<li>If you already have the free version of the plugin installed, you must either deactivate it manually or let it deactivate automatically during this process. WordPress does not allow both the free and pro versions of the plugin to be active simultaneously.</li>



<li>After activation, you can access the plugin&#8217;s features from its main settings page in your WordPress Admin area.</li>
</ul>
